About Connect Four
Connect Four is played on a seven-column, six-row vertical grid. You drop a disc into a column and it falls to the lowest free slot.
First player to line up four of their own discs — horizontally, vertically or diagonally — wins. The computer opponent searches ahead several moves on Hard.

Tips & strategy
- The centre column is worth more than any other — it takes part in the most winning lines.
- Build threats that share a cell so blocking one creates the other.
- Count parity: on a full board, odd threats favour the first player and even threats the second.
Connect Four — frequently asked questions
How strong is the computer?
Hard uses a minimax search with alpha-beta pruning several plies deep — it will punish loose play.
Who moves first?
You do by default, and the starting player alternates after each finished game.
